Gas prices continued to climb this weekend as oil costs rose to levels not seen in years.

Oil prices went above $100 a barrel for the first time since Russia’s invasion of Ukraine in 2022.

President Donald Trump said the increase in gas costs is a small price to pay compared with achieving safety and peace. He also said prices may ease once Iran’s nuclear threat is over.

In Connecticut, drivers are seeing higher costs at the pump. AAA says the average price for a gallon of gas is $3.33. Last week, the average was about $2.91, and a year ago it was $3.04.
